Scope & Content |
1773 note signed by Joseph Herrick to Captain Nicholas Bartlett of Marblehead and Captain William Bartlett of Beverly who were the executors of Mary Woodberry's estate. The note is regarding a black woman named Render who was part of the estate; she was appraised at 36 pounds. Mary Herrick, Joseph's wife was to receive a portion of the estate. Herrick apparently is taking Render as his wife's portion of the estate and he promised to return her or a proportion of her worth to the estate. |
